Output e97ba2e9086636f5f4a0564334772416a0dbfeb90f8486d85d9f59670b10ac90:1

value
42969827
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5473a6f39448fbdcf28ca7594f61f256de86e60c OP_EQUAL
address
MFbhYCMFqkyYLQLk7hbjZhYAKUkAZA3Mbf
transaction
e97ba2e9086636f5f4a0564334772416a0dbfeb90f8486d85d9f59670b10ac90
spent
true